Join one of Australia’s largest safety inspection companies, RedBook Inspect - proudly part of carsales.

RedBook Inspect offers third-party inspections to a wide range of clients - whether it's helping buyers choose the right vehicle, ensuring rideshare cars are safe, or verifying assets for the finance sector.

We are looking for a Mobile Inspector to cover Melbourne Central.

In this role you will be responsible for conducting mobile inspections throughout Melbourne Central. This will include mobile and/or fixed site inspections to deliver pre purchase inspections, finance inspections, dealer inspections.

Furthermore, this is an exciting role that is off the tools. You will share your mechanical expertise with customers by visually diagnosing vehicles

What you’ll be doing

  • Use your mechanical expertise to conduct a range of vehicle inspections for retail customers, dealers, and other business clients.
  • You’ll be responsible for contacting customers to book in inspections and liaise with owners, sellers and buying customers about their inspection.
  • We love technology so you will be documenting the outcomes of your inspections on our digital app.

Qualifications

What we’re looking for?

  • Accredited Vehicle Examiner (LVT) accreditation is essential
  • Extensive work experience as a qualified mechanic post apprenticeship accreditation. Ideally working with a large range of motor vehicles.
  • A can-do, proactive work ethic and a results driven mindset – you’re happy to get involved with any task required to get the job done.
  • We are a customer centric business so you will share this passion too and provide an exceptional level of service for our customers.
  • A current, unrestricted VIC drivers’ license

About carsales

At carsales, we’re all about making buying and selling a great experience. For over 25 years we’ve been evolving with the new economy to help people choose how they move today and tomorrow.

We started out with the idea of digitising print classifieds back in 1997 when we thought that ‘this internet thing might actually be starting to take off’. Fast forward to today and we have close to 800 team members across Australia and New Zealand and we’re part of CAR Group - an ASX 50 business and a global leader in digital marketplaces across Oceania, Asia and The Americas.
